Description

PPARα/γ agonist 3 (Compound 4) functions as a dual PPARα/γ agonist with anti-inflammatory properties. It significantly reduces inflammatory markers such as IL-6 and MCP-1 on THP-1 macrophages by inhibiting NF-κB activation. PPARα/γ agonist 3 is applicable for research on metabolic syndrome and metabolic dysfunction-associated fatty liver disease (MAFLD).
